How much do server j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 4, 2026, the average hourly pay for server in Colorado is $16.08,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$10.87 and $18.22 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a server?

A server is someone who works in a restaurant, providing customer service to restaurant patrons. Servers are responsible for greeting customers, taking orders, bringing their food and drinks, and clearing their plates when finished. They work long shifts on their feet and must be able to work under pressure.

What are some common challenges servers face during peak hours, and how can they effectively manage them?

During busy meal times, servers often handle multiple tables, special requests, and time-sensitive orders simultaneously. Managing these challenges requires strong organizational skills, clear communication with kitchen staff and fellow servers, and the ability to remain calm under pressure. Many successful servers use strategies like prioritizing tasks, using order pads effectively, and checking in with guests regularly to ensure smooth service and customer satisfaction.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a server,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Server, you need strong customer service skills, attention to detail, and the ability to multitask in a fast-paced environment, typically with a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with point-of-sale (POS) systems and basic food safety or alcohol service certifications are often required. Exceptional communication, teamwork, and problem-solving skills help servers create positive dining experiences and handle guest concerns gracefully. These skills ensure efficient service, satisfied guests, and contribute to the overall success of the restaurant.

What do most servers get paid?

Most servers earn an hourly wage that includes a base pay often below minimum wage, supplemented by tips which can significantly increase total earnings. According to industry data, the average total income for servers ranges from $15 to $25 per hour, depending on location, experience, and the establishment's tipping culture.

Position Summary
The Server delivers restaurant style dining services with a hospitality focus in accordance with all laws, regulations and Century Park standards. Reports to the Dining Services Director (or Dining Room Supervisor). *Lead server trains and guides new servers.
Qualifications
  • High school graduate or equivalent preferred
  • Prior healthcare experience preferred

Primary Job Responsibilities
Lead Server Duties
  • Trains and guides new Servers according to Century Park standards
  • Assists with meal counts and tickets

Server Duties
  • Assists and ensures dining room set up with servers
  • Assists with dish room tasks
  • Attends pre meal menu review meeting
  • Performs duties at assigned station (i.e., beverages, salad bar)
  • Performs and ensures completion of assigned cleaning and prep work duties
  • Greets residents and visitors in a welcoming manner
  • Assists residents with food selection
  • Checks for beverage refills timely
  • Serves residents timely and with appropriate serving techniques
  • Serves meals using trays
  • Strips and resets tables as needed during serving times
  • Removes dishes throughout meal service and delivers to dishwashing area
  • Removes soiled linens and places in designated laundry areas
  • Prepares tables for next meal
  • Removes trash and keeps dining room clean, dry and free of safety hazards
  • Prepares for next meal: cleans tables, wipes out chairs, fills condiment containers, mops, sweeps, cleans coffee maker, juice machine, etc

Additional Requirements
  • Must enjoy serving seniors
  • Must demonstrate excellent customer service and hospitality
  • Must maintain positive resident and guest relations through a courteous, cooperative and understanding manner
  • Must demonstrate trustworthiness and dependability
  • Must reasonably accommodate resident preferences in dining services
  • Must work efficiently and effectively with little to no supervision
  • Must be able to receive and resolve complaints graciously
  • Must always be in proper attire and well groomed
  • Must attend company appointed ServSafe class
  • Displays integrity and professionalism by adhering to Century Park's Code of Ethics and completes all required compliance training
